Neutron Star Collision (Love Is Forever) is a song by English alternative rock band Muse, due to be featured on the soundtrack to the upcoming 2010 film “The Twilight Saga: Eclipse”. Recorded by the band in 2010, the song was released as the lead single from the album on 17 May 2010.

Song Information

There is also a non-soundtrack version, which will be a B-side for Unnatural Selection, the next Muse single, expected in July/August.
Matt Bellamy explained on BBC Radio 1 that the song was written after he split with his long-term girlfriend at the end of 2009, and was based on his feelings at the beginning of their relationship.

Released 17 May 2010
Genre Alternative rock, new prog
Length 3:50
Label Warner
Writers Matthew Bellamy
Producer Butch Vig
